When it comes to mountaineering, no peak is as well-known, or perhaps as infamous, as Mount Everest. This stratospheric challenge attracts thousands of climbers from all over the world, amateur and practised alike. And now you too can attempt to conquer the peak in the palm of your hand with Mount Everest Story.
This recently-released game from independent studio Jabatoa offers intense team-management gameplay that has you organise a rush to the peak. In your way are the hundreds of meters of snow, ice, sheer rock face and of course the infamous inclement weather that plagues the peak.
Of course, no matter how many people may have made the summit in the past, you should remember that Everest does not forgive mistakes. So be sure to keep your team well-rested and well-equipped, because one wrong move could spell disaster for one or all of them.
While team-management games are nothing new, we have to admit we haven't seen a mountaineering one before. This is especially odd given how captivating Everest and the numerous expeditions to the summit have been. With Mount Everest Story you don't have to worry about joining the multitude of wannabe mountaineers cluttering the peak, figuratively and literally, and instead take your time with a demanding but fair experience right in the grip of your hand.
